Classical computers process bits (0 or 1), but quantum computers use qubits leveraging three quantum phenomena:
Qubits exist in multiple states simultaneously—both 0 and 1 until measured
Correlations between qubits where one affects another regardless of distance
Reversible operations that manipulate states while preserving quantum properties
A quantum computer with n qubits can represent 2^n states simultaneously. Google's 53-qubit Sycamore demonstrated ~10^16 dimensional computational space.

| Algorithm | Type | Application | Timeline |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shor's Algorithm | Exponential speedup | Integer factorization, breaks RSA/ECC | ~10 years for fault-tolerant |
| Grover's Algorithm | Quadratic speedup | Unstructured search | Available on NISQ devices |
| VQE | Hybrid quantum-classical | Ground state energies, drug discovery | Active research now |
| QAOA | Optimization | Portfolio allocation, logistics | Benchmarked on all platforms |
NIST finalized post-quantum standards (Aug 2024): ML-KEM, ML-DSA, SLH-DSA

| Platform | Accuracy | Read Type | Advantage |
|---|---|---|---|
| Illumina NGS | ~99.9% (Q30) | Short-read dominant | Lowest per-base |
| Pacific Biosciences | >99.9% CCS | 10-30kb long-read | De novo assembly |
| Oxford Nanopore | ~99.84% R10.4.1 | >4Mb possible | Portable (MinION) |
